Auto Loans - What Credit Score Do You Need to Buy a Car?

When shopping for a new car, one of the most commonly overlooked things that can significantly increase the price you pay for your new car is your credit score. So before you go shopping for your new car, take a moment to learn about car loans and what kind of credit score you need to buy a car.

Before you start shopping around, do all three of your credit scores from TransUnion, Experian, Equifax and review. Then see where you on the credit score range of 300-850 plots, the higher the number the better.

With a score 700-850, you have very good or very good credit and can get your local credit union to a low of 3% or 4% APR. This gives you the lowest monthly payments for your new car.

With a score 600-699, you are okay or average credit or good credit in the high 600s, and you can qualify for a decent April, with low monthly payments.

With a score 500-599, you have little or bad credit and will probably get a low double digit to mid-April in which a couple of add up to a few thousand dollars in finance charges during the term of the loan.

With a score of 300 to 499, you have bad credit and financing can be difficult.
